Ok, so I got my action replay out and tested it. It covers a full tech roll left and right even at high percents. Also, if you wizard foot left and fox tech rolls right, you will be in your actionable frames before he can even get near you.
The big problem arises if he techs in place. You will only hit him if you wait for him to initiate the tech in place before you start the downB. If you are gonna hit a full tech left or right, you have to initiate the wizard foot as fast as possible, meaning that it isn't a wait and see sort of thing, it is a prediction.
In other words, if you expect a tech roll and wizard foot immediately, but he actually techs in place, he will be able to punish. Therefore, I will no longer claim this is a good technique to cover all options since there is too much guessing involved and it can be risky.

Here are a couple of things I figured out while testing:

dthrow -> downB works if you dthrow so soon that he doesn't have a chance to DI and then you immediately downB (same way Jiggs gets her upthrow Rest). This only works from 72 - 128%. Of course it works best at higher percentages because you have more time to react to DI
http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=ZQT8jKNcoYk#t=1m36s

UpThrow -> DownB works even better. Effective from 54 - 110%, as long as you UpThrow fast enough so that they don't DI. This one is easy at all percentages because you have plenty of time to react to DI

Some cool combos:

Marth
0-5%
Dair>jab>ftilt/dtilt 43ish% dam (reverse jab for DI mindgames) Needs jab cancel for dtilt to work.

Falcon
low %
Dair>Jab>Dtilt>missed tech most likely>Side b/Down b

low-lower mid % (add fox/falco)
Dair>Reverse dash attack>jab/regrab/ftilt/dtilt/uair
Side b>reverse dash attack>anything you want

Upper mid % (50ish)
Dair>Reverse dash attack>dsmash>fair

dont know if you guys have this down but something i like playing with is full jump nair from under a platform to jab or ftilt. how this works is if you time it right the nair auto cancels after the second hit. once you land you gotta hold forward a little so you can jab asap. its kinda like doing mewtwos dtilts, you gotta move forward just a bit to get the move to cancel out.
